I just found this:

Boston College HC Steve Addazio is uncertain whether sophomore A.J. Dillon (ankle) will be available against Clemson this weekend.
"Certainly he’s not still back to full strength right now," Addazio said. Dillon suffered an ankle injury against Temple on Sept. 29 and missed the next two games. He returned to run for 149 yards against Miami on Oct. 26 and 96 yards against Virginia Tech on Saturday before re-aggravating the ankle injury in the third quarter. Travis Levy came on in relief and helped BC come from behind to win in the second half. Dillon could be a game-time decision again.

A.J. Dillon - RB - Eagles
Boston College sophomore A.J. Dillon suffered an undisclosed injury in Saturday's game against Virginia Tech.
Dillon suffered a blow to the head in the third quarter and was unable to return. He has struggled with ankle injuries the past few weeks but this looks to be a completely different injury. His status is one to be monitored with a huge matchup against Clemson next week.
